Userverwaltung! Nur wie?

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• #46
    PHP-Code:
    echo"<tr>
           <td bgcolor=\"
    $bg\"><font face=\"Arial\" color=\"black\">$row[id]</font></td>
           <td bgcolor=\"
    $bg\"><font face=\"Arial\" color=\"black\">$row[usr]</font></td>
           <td bgcolor=\"
    $bg\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=loeschen&id=$row[id]\">User Löschen</a></font></td>
           <td bgcolor=\"
    $bg\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=aendern&id=$row[id]\">User ändern</a></font></td>
         </tr>"

    *winks*
    Gilbert
    ------------------------------------------------
    Hilfe für eine Vielzahl von Problemen!!!
    http://www.1st-rootserver.de/

    Kommentar


    • #47
      Ne, geht nicht, dann kommen Zwar die Anzahl der Spalten, also bei 2 Usern 2 Spalten, jedoch bleiben die Variabeln bestehen,

      Also, bei UserName wird $row[usr] angezeigt, bei der ID $row[id]...

      Och

      Weißt wieso das ist?

      Kommentar


      • #48
        Kann nicht sein.
        Poste mal die Komplette ausgabe.php
        *winks*
        Gilbert
        ------------------------------------------------
        Hilfe für eine Vielzahl von Problemen!!!
        http://www.1st-rootserver.de/

        Kommentar


        • #49
          Hat da etwa jemdand seine Vars überschrieben?

          Kommentar


          • #50
            PHP-Code:
            <?php 
            //ausgabe.php 
            include ("db_file");
            ?> 
            <html> 
            <body> 
            <table width="90%" border="0" cellpadding="0" cellspacing="0"> 
            <tr> 
            <td width="10%" bgcolor="cecece"><font face="Arial" color="Red">UserID</font></td> 
            <td width="70%" bgcolor="cecece"><font face="Arial" color="red">User Name</font></td> 
            <td width="10%" bgcolor="cecece"><font face="Arial" color="Red">Löschen</font></td> 
            <td width="10%" bgcolor="cecece"><font face="Arial" color="Red">Ändern</font></td> 
            </tr> 
            <? 
            // User aus der Datenbank holen 
            $res = mysql_query("SELECT * FROM users")or die(mysql_error()); 
            while($row=mysql_fetch_array($res)) 

            // Farbwechsler 
            if (($counter++ % 2) != 0) 

            $bg="#999999"; 

            else 

            $bg="#CCCCCC"; 

            echo'<tr> 
            <td bgcolor="$bg"><font face="Arial" color="black">$row[id]</font></td> 
            <td bgcolor="$bg"><font face="Arial" color="black">$row[usr]</font></td> 
            <td bgcolor="$bg"><font face="Arial" color="black"><a href="tuwas.php?action=loeschen&id=$row[id]">User Löschen</a></font></td> 
            <td bgcolor="$bg"><font face="Arial" color="black"><a href="tuwas.php?action=aendern&id=$row[usr]">User ändern</a></font></td> 
            </tr>'; 

            ?> 
            </table> 
            </body> 
            </html>

            Kommentar


            • #51
              PHP-Code:
              echo "<tr> 
              <td bgcolor=\""
              ,$bg,"\"><font face=\"Arial\" color=\"black\">",$row->id,"</font></td> 
              <td bgcolor=\""
              ,$bg,"\"><font face=\"Arial\" color=\"black\">",$row->usr,"</font></td> 
              <td bgcolor=\""
              ,$bg,"\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=loeschen&id=",$row->id,"\">User Löschen</a></font></td> 
              <td bgcolor=\""
              ,$bg,"\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=aendern&id=",$row->usr,"\">User ändern</a></font></td> 
              </tr>"


              ... lies dir bitte erstmal die Grundlagen in deinem Buch durch... oder noch besser: http://www.schattenbaum.net/php/
              Zuletzt geändert von harakiri; 09.11.2002, 20:18.

              Kommentar


              • #52
                Hmm, jetzt wird die Tabelle richtig angezeigt, jedoch werden die ID, der name und die IDs im Link nicht eingefügt...

                Also, es wird nun garnichts mehr ausgegeben... das Feld wo der name stehen sollte ist leer, kein Text...

                Kommentar


                • #53
                  hallo,

                  PHP-Code:
                  echo"<tr>
                  <td bgcolor=\"
                  $bg\"><font face=\"Arial\" color=\"black\">$row[id]</font></td>
                  <td bgcolor=\"
                  $bg\"><font face=\"Arial\" color=\"black\">$row[usr]</font></td>
                  <td bgcolor=\"
                  $bg\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=loeschen&id=$row[id]\">User Löschen</a></font></td>
                  <td bgcolor=\"
                  $bg\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=aendern&id=$row[usr]\">User ändern</a></font></td>
                  </tr>"

                  Kommentar


                  • #54
                    Danke, so gehts... bin mir fast sicher dass es am Anfang auch so war aber naja... BIG thx

                    Kommentar


                    • #55
                      ich weis net ob das obere besipiel richtig ust aber ich würde es so machen wie oben aber statt "," "." nehmen.

                      also so:
                      PHP-Code:
                      echo "<tr> 
                      <td bgcolor=\""
                      .$bg."\"><font face=\"Arial\" color=\"black\">".$row->id."</font></td> 
                      <td bgcolor=\""
                      .$bg."\"><font face=\"Arial\" color=\"black\">".$row->usr."</font></td> 
                      <td bgcolor=\""
                      .$bg."\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=loeschen&id=".$row->id."\">User Löschen</a></font></td> 
                      <td bgcolor=\""
                      .$bg."\"><font face=\"Arial\" color=\"black\"><a href=\"tuwas.php?action=aendern&id=".$row->usr."\">User ändern</a></font></td> 
                      </tr>"


                      mfg Flashfactor

                      Gebildet ist, wer weiß, wo er findet, was er nicht weiß.

                      Kommentar


                      • #56
                        Nur jetzt bleibt noch das Problem mit dem löschen... er löscht den Kompletten Inhalt der Tabelle users statt nur id=x ...

                        Hier die tuwas.php
                        PHP-Code:
                        <?php 
                        //tuwas.php 
                        include ("db_file");
                        ?> 
                        <html> 
                        <body> 
                        <?php 
                        // hier wird der User gelöscht 
                        if($action== "loeschen"

                        $res mysql_query("DELETE FROM users WHERE $id")or die(mysql_error());
                        $num mysql_affected_rows(); 

                        if (
                        $num>0

                        echo 
                        '<font face="Arial" color="red"><b>Der User wurde gelöscht.</b></font>'



                        // hier wird der User geändert 
                        if($acion == "aendern"

                        $res mysql_query("SELECT * FROM users WHERE $id")or die(mysql_error()); 
                        while(
                        $row mysql_fetch_array($res)) 

                        echo
                        '<form action="tuwas.php?action=jetzt" method="post"> 
                        <input type="hidden" name="id" value="$row[id]"> 
                        <table width="50%" border="0"> 
                        <tr> 
                        <td width="20%">User Name:</td> 
                        <td width="80%">$row[usr]</td> 
                        </tr> 
                        <tr> 
                        <td width="20%">User eMail:</td> 
                        <td width="80%"><input type="text" name="eMail" value="$row[usr]"></td> 
                        </tr> 
                        <tr> 
                        <td colspan="2"><center><input type="submit" value="User ändern"></center></td> 
                        </tr> 
                        </table> 
                        </form>'




                        // hier wird der User in der Datenbank geändert 
                        if($action=="jetzt"

                        $res mysql_query("UPDATE users SET usereMail='$eMail' WHERE userID='$id'")or die(mysql_error()); 
                        $num mysql_affected_rows(); 

                        if (
                        $num>0

                        echo 
                        '<font face="Arial" color="red"><b>Der User wurde geändert.</b></font>'


                        ?> 
                        </body> 
                        </html>

                        Kommentar


                        • #57
                          user löschen:
                          PHP-Code:
                          $res mysql_query("DELETE FROM users WHERE id='$id'")or die(mysql_error()); 

                          Kommentar


                          • #58
                            komisch... ich mache das schon immer so... aber egal...

                            Kommentar


                            • #59
                              hmm, mit falschen Werten gehts halt nicht... außerdem war der Beitrag überflüssig.

                              Klappt super freaxx! Thx

                              Kommentar


                              • #60
                                bitte

                                Kommentar

                                Lädt...
                                X